2. Chemical and Puncture Resistance
Protection from Hazards
There are many dangers at work. Chemicals and sharp tools can hurt your hands. Rough surfaces can also cause injuries. Orange disposable gloves give strong protection. Nitrile is tough against weak acids, fuels, oils, and detergents. You can count on these gloves for hard jobs.
• Nitrile gloves block more chemicals than latex or vinyl.
• They protect from weak acids, caustics, greases, and petroleum products.
• These gloves make a barrier against most workplace dangers.

3. Industry Versatility
Multiple Applications
You want gloves that work for many jobs. Orange disposable gloves are used in lots of places. Workers like them because they feel safe and comfortable. Here are some common places you see these gloves:
• Automotive shops use them for fixing engines and cars. They also use them when working with oils and fuels.
• Construction workers wear them to mix concrete and paint. They protect hands from rough things.
• Food plants use them to keep food safe. The bright colour helps people spot glove pieces fast.
• Cleaning crews wear them to clean and use strong chemicals.
• Labs use them to handle samples and chemicals safely.

Cross-Industry Use
You want gloves that work everywhere. Orange disposable gloves can be used in many places. Their nitrile material protects against chemicals and sharp tools. The diamond texture helps you hold things, even if they are wet or oily.
Industry |
Reasons for Using Orange Disposable Gloves |
Primary Tasks Requiring Use |
---|---|---|
Automotive |
Chemical resistance, durability |
Repairs, maintenance, handling oils and fuels |
Construction |
Protection from abrasions, harsh materials |
Handling materials, painting, mixing concrete |
Food Processing |
High visibility, food safety, and contamination prevention |
Food prep, packaging, quality control |
Cleaning & Sanitation |
Chemical resistance, safety compliance |
Cleaning, disinfection, chemical handling |
Laboratory |
Allergen-free, chemical protection |
Sample handling, experiments, research |
